Output e1f95e5cc8420ed7f8f780da19c5b7665e7723b53a3c63b2d2dceb7489631096:1

value
163922636
script pubkey
OP_0 OP_PUSHBYTES_20 53bb3db96fbc877d4a88bc11575535ebaf8e2ea7
address
ltc1q2wanmwt0hjrh6j5ghsg4w4f4awhcut48n4nh56
transaction
e1f95e5cc8420ed7f8f780da19c5b7665e7723b53a3c63b2d2dceb7489631096
spent
true